마스터 그리드의 항목을 더블 클릭하면 별도로 구성해놓은 폼을 팝업창으로 띄워 상세 데이터를 즉각적으로 탐색하고 분석할 수 있는 마스터-디테일 (Master-Detail) 팝업 레이아웃입니다.

 light-on (on) 레이아웃 구조



(star) 적용 사례


  • [유통] 주문 및 배송 관제
    * Master : 주문 정보(주문번호, 주문일시, 고객명, 총 결제금액, 주문상태) 조회
    * Detail : 선택한 주문의 주문 상세(개별 상품 리스트, 배송지 주소, 택배사 송장 추적 정보, CS 상담 이력) 조회

  • [제조] 장비 유지보수 및 자산 관리
    * Master : 설비 정보(설비명, 설비위치, 현재 가동률, 최근 점검일, 상태) 조회
    * Detail : 선택한 설비의 설비 제원 및 이력(상세 사양, 부품 교체 이려그 수리 매뉴얼, 센서 데이터) 조회

  • [공공] 인사 정보 및 역량 관리
    * Master : 직원 명부(사번, 설명, 부서, 직급, 근태 현황, 성과 등급) 조회
    * Detail : 선택한 직원의 인사 카드(상세 경력 사항, 보유 자격증 목록, 연도별 고과 점수, 교육 이수 현황, 연봉 변동 추이) 조회




(정보) 레이아웃 활용 팁


  • 상세 정보 팝업 화면 구현

    • 팝업창으로 보여줄 화면을 별도의 폼(Form)을 추가하여 구현합니다.


  • 마스터 그리드와 디테일 그리드 연동 
    • LIST 폼의 마스터 그리드와 DETAIL 폼의 디테일 그리드의 데이터가 연동되게 설정하세요.
    • 마스터 그리드에서 선택한 값을 변수로 설정하여 디테일 그리드의 조회조건으로 설정하면 마스터-디테일 조회 화면 구현이 가능합니다.


  • 데이터 라벨과 그리드 연동

    • 상세 화면에 배치된 라벨과 디테일 그리드를 연결하여 사용자가 원하는 위치에서 자유롭게 데이터가 보여지도록 설정하세요.

    • 데이터 라벨에 디자인 속성을 설정하고, 디테일 그리드의 Visible 속성을 비활성화하면 사용자 관점에서 보기 편한 조회 화면이 만들어집니다.


  • Add-In 컴포넌트를 활용한 텍스트 데이터 시각화
    • Add-In 컴포넌트를 배치하여 텍스트 데이터에 서식이 설정된 형태로 시각화할 수 있습니다.
    • 일반 텍스트 형식이 아닌, HTML 태그가 설정된 값이 저장됩니다. 데이터의 길이가 길기 때문에 DB에서 해당 컬럼의 데이터 포맷을 Text로 설정하는 것을 추천합니다.